What new services would you like to see the Bureau offer ?


With the construction of three new advice rooms at our Cwmbran Bureau we have the opportunity to provide new services to our clients. We already have a number of external organisations who supplement our core advice offer: Shelter, Pensionwise, Family Law Clinic, and Tax Help for Older People. what else could we provide ?

2014-15, our busiest ever year



2014-15. Our busiest ever year.

Last year was the busiest for the Bureau. We helped 7,033 unique individuals who came to us for help with 13,034 problems. A little over half of those people were from Torfaen, the remainder from the surrounding areas and those across Wales and England who we helped via Adviceline and Webchat.

In 2014-15 we helped 5% of the adult population in Torfaen and across the last two years we have helped 10%, over 6,800 individual people from the Borough.

For those 7,033 people who contacted us last year we were able to help them to the tune of £18m in benefit, debts managed and other financial gains.

39% of people came to us with debt problems, 34% about benefits, 6% with housing problems, 5% with employment issues and 4% with relationship or family law matters.

A third of our clients have a disability or life limiting long term illness.

Fareshare in Blaenavon

Torfaen CAB are exploring bringing a Fareshare food hamper scheme for low income families to our Blaenavon Outreach. With help and support from Torfaen Communities First we hope to be able to offer the service to 40 families locally each week. You can find out more about Fareshare at www.fareshare.org.uk
